SOLUTION
Jim Pfeil (account manager) and Craig Jeane (valve asset manager) of
Puffer-Sweiven, Emerson Process Management's local business
partner in Houston, Texas, used the cost of the lost hydrogen to
justify the valve replacement. They recommended a new Fisher
®
valve with Class V shutoff, a Type 667 size 46 actuator, and a
FIELDVUE
®
fieldbus digital valve controller with Advanced Diagnostics
(AD) capabilities. Per these specifications, Emerson's Fisher valve
division supplied a two-inch Design ES valve, which was installed
during a turnaround.
Two years later, this pressure control valve is still providing tight, leak-
free operation. No maintenance has been required to date.
